What are Progressive Web Apps (PWAs)?

Progressive Web Apps are web applications that offer a native app-like experience to users. They are designed to work on any platform that uses a standards-compliant browser, including both desktop and mobile devices. In simple terms, this would be also known as a web-based application.

The beauty is that PWAs leverage modern web capabilities to deliver an app-like experience, including offline functionality, push notifications, and fast loading times. The reason is that most native applications require the use of hardware to run whereas web-based ones do not.

Benefits of PWAs

Cross-Platform Compatibility: PWAs work seamlessly across different devices and operating systems.

Offline Functionality: Thanks to service workers, PWAs can function offline or on low-quality networks.

Improved Performance: PWAs load faster and provide a smoother user experience.

Cost-Effective: Developing a PWA is often more cost-effective than creating separate native apps for different platforms.

Security Risks Associated with PWAs

While PWAs offer numerous advantages, they also introduce new security challenges. Here are some key security risks:

Service Worker Vulnerabilities: Service workers, which enable offline functionality and background sync, can be a potential attack vector if not properly secured.

Man-in-the-Middle Attacks: Since PWAs rely on web technologies, they are susceptible to man-in-the-middle attacks if not served over HTTPS.

Cookie Hijacking: Attackers can hijack session cookies to impersonate users and gain unauthorized access to sensitive information.

Unverified Sources: Unlike native apps that are vetted by app stores, PWAs can be distributed directly from the web, raising concerns about the authenticity and security of the source.

Best Practices for Securing PWAs

To ensure the security and integrity of PWAs, developers must adhere to a set of best practices:

Implement HTTPS: Always serve PWAs over HTTPS to protect against man-in-the-middle attacks and ensure data integrity.

Use Secure Authentication: Implement robust authentication mechanisms, such as multi-factor authentication (MFA), to verify user identities.

Regular Security Testing: Conduct regular penetration testing and security assessments to identify and mitigate vulnerabilities.

Content Security Policy (CSP): Implement a strict Content Security Policy to prevent cross-site scripting (XSS) attacks and other code injection attacks.

Secure Service Workers: Ensure that service workers are properly secured and follow best practices to prevent unauthorized access.

Cybersecurity is a field that often conjures images of dark rooms filled with screens, and lines of code scrolling endlessly as intrepid defenders fend off digital attacks. However, this Hollywood portrayal is far from complete. Cybersecurity extends well beyond the confines of computer systems and into the realm of human psychology, organizational behavior, and even physical security.

At its core, cybersecurity is about protecting valuable assets, which are not always digital. Information, whether stored on a server or printed on paper, is an asset. The people who use and manage that information are assets, too. Cybersecurity professionals must consider a wide array of potential vulnerabilities, from the strength of passwords to the security of the building where the servers are located.

Social engineering is a prime example of a non-digital threat. It involves manipulating individuals into divulging confidential information or performing actions that compromise security. This could be as simple as a phone call from someone pretending to be a colleague asking for a password. It’s not about cracking codes; it’s about cracking people.

Physical security is another critical aspect. A locked door or a security guard might be all that stands between a secure network and an intruder with a flash drive. Cybersecurity experts must work closely with facilities management to ensure that the physical environment is as secure as the digital one.

Then there’s the human element. Training and awareness are vital. Employees need to understand the importance of security protocols and how to recognize potential threats. Cybersecurity is as much about creating a culture of vigilance as it is about installing the latest firewall.

In constructing a cybersecurity strategy, the first step is to assess the value of the assets and determine the potential risks. From there, it’s a matter of figuring out how to protect those assets and how to respond if they are compromised. This involves a combination of technological solutions, physical security measures, and educational initiatives.

Phishing with Dynamite

Phishing is not what the name states although it parallels and before you ask, no none of this happens with actual fish. Phishing is the act of contacting someone posing as a contact the victim may know or trust to extract money, and information, or to provide them with problematic malware.

Malware could be installed to either gather information without you knowing, wreak havoc on your computer, or simply a combination of the two.

There are a few various forms of phishing, all come with interesting versions of the original name. You have spear-phishing, whaling, smishing, vishing, and email-phishing.

Email phishing is the most common type of attack people fall victim to. In the other attacks, in a nutshell, an attacker is targeting you directly, an attacker is aiming for the most important individual in the company (more like CEO type person), an attacker tries contacting you via text with a link, and the last one is a voice call impersonating someone from a company like Microsoft.

Some ways you could protect yourself are by double checking the email for grammar, misspelled words, and links that may seem fishy (saw what I did there) an example of this would be the word “google” spelled in the link as “go0g1e”, and finally double checking the person contacting you.

If they’re asking for information that they should have on hand and you’ve had no dealings with them or their company, swipe left because it’s a scam likely. Do you want to protect others?
